
Film with Live Orchestra
Vertigo
October 30, 2025
Overview
Alfred Hitchcock’s psychological thriller Vertigo places James Stewart’s Scottie and Kim Novak’s Madeleine amid the mysterious beauty of San Francisco, heightened by Bernard Herrmann’s Wagner-inspired score, performed live by the SF Symphony. Rated PGConcert Extras
